首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何在atom中运行js?保存文件时出现bash错误

在Atom中运行JavaScript代码非常简单。你可以按照以下步骤进行操作:

  1. 首先,确保你已经安装了Atom编辑器。如果没有安装,你可以从Atom官方网站(https://atom.io/)下载并安装最新版本。
  2. 打开Atom编辑器,并创建一个新的JavaScript文件。你可以通过点击菜单栏的 "File" -> "New File" 或者使用快捷键 "Ctrl + N" 来创建一个新文件。
  3. 在新文件中编写你的JavaScript代码。
  4. 保存文件时出现bash错误可能是由于文件保存路径中存在特殊字符或者空格导致的。为了避免这个问题,建议将文件保存在不包含特殊字符和空格的路径下。
  5. 保存文件时,确保你选择了正确的文件类型。在保存对话框中,将文件类型选择为 "JavaScript" 或者使用文件后缀名 ".js"。
  6. 确保你已经安装了Node.js环境。Atom编辑器默认使用Node.js来运行JavaScript代码。你可以从Node.js官方网站(https://nodejs.org/)下载并安装最新版本的Node.js。
  7. 点击菜单栏的 "Packages" -> "Script" -> "Run Script" 或者使用快捷键 "Ctrl + Shift + B" 来运行你的JavaScript代码。

当你按照以上步骤操作后,Atom编辑器将会在底部的终端窗口中显示你的JavaScript代码的输出结果。

请注意,Atom编辑器本身并不提供服务器运行环境,它依赖于Node.js来运行JavaScript代码。因此,你需要确保已经正确安装和配置了Node.js环境。如果你遇到了其他问题,可以参考Atom编辑器的官方文档或者社区论坛寻求帮助。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

哪些JavaScript IDE最好用?

关键字提示 使用WebStorm开发,它会自动提示JS变量,关键字,方法,函数或参数名,可帮助你快速输入,避免一些低级的输入错误。 2....集成Node.js WebStorm 集成Node.js ,可以运行,编译,测试Node.js App。 4.  集成代码质量工具 集成了JSHint,JSLint,JSCS 等。 5....缺点:商用付费,偶尔性能较差,后台会创建.idea 文件,一个窗口中无法打开多个项目,非原生文件系统经常会出现很多问题 Atom 优点: 内置包管理功能 Atom内置包管理功能,是Atom最重要的功能特征...开源免费 Atom 在GitHub上是开源的,并且是免费的 内嵌Git 控件,Web技术 内嵌Web 技术JS,HTML及CSS 缺点:效率低 Sublime Text ?...缺点:效率低,同一间只能打开一个文件。功能不全,缺少静态内核分析功能,也缺少一些元素级别的文本编辑命令。 Codenvy ? 开发人员使用Codenvy可以修改,运行,编译云端代码。

2.4K50

前端开发工具的简单介绍

打开大文件时会出现CPU占用过高的问题。 目前相比于Sublime技术层面还不够成熟,有不少bug。 Sublime Text的优缺点 我们再来说一说这个Sublime Text编辑器。...它内置了对JavaScript,TypeScript和Node.js的支持,并且具有丰富的其他语言(C++,C#,Java,Python,PHP,Go)和运行时(.NET和Unity)的扩展生态系统...加载大文件几乎秒开,试过打开100M的工程,无压力。 C#支持高亮,已经编译过的还支持引用。 JS,HTML等支持高亮补全。 全平台 免费,这是必须的好评。 占用内存低。...享受代码补全、强大的导航功能、动态错误检测以及所有这些语言的重构。 调试、跟踪和测试 -> WebStorm提供强大的内置工具进行调试、测试和跟踪 您的客户端和Node.js应用程序。...只需很少配置和精心 集成到IDE,WebStorm使这些任务变得更加轻松。

1.6K00

搭建智能合约开发环境Remix IDE及使用

bash 在当前用户profile文件(~/.bash_profile, ~/.zshrc, ~/.profile, or ~/.bashrc)添加加载nvm的脚本: export NVM_DIR...npm install remix-ide -g remix-ide 如果出现错误: Error: EACCES: permission denied, access ‘/usr/local/lib/node_modules...在Compile页,会动态的显示当前编辑区域合约的编译信息,显示错误和警告。编译的直接码信息及ABI接口可以通过点击Details查看到。 在这篇文章里 也有截图说明。...Remix ide 加载本地磁盘文件 这是一个非常用的功能,但发现使用的人非常少,通过加载本地磁盘文件,就可以方便代码管理工具( git)管理我们的合约代码。 我详细介绍下如何这个功能怎么使用?...在本例,我们跟踪运行步骤的时候,可以看到局部变量的值为2,赋值给状态变量之后,状态变量的值更改为了3,所以可以判断运行当前语句的时候出错了。

3.2K10

前端页面可视化开发-livestyle,livereload,browser-sync

js,图片等) 本质是监控文件修改,实时刷新浏览器,需要安装livereload插件和node.js插件,全局刷新 安装本地插件: npm install -g livereload...+s保存后实时刷新 结合gulp,实现刷新: npm init 这样,就创建了一个package.json的文件 这个文件用于标识node.js的包名,版本,依赖等信息...编辑器按钮可以选择css文件 安装好google和sublime上的livestyle插件后,发现有时候运行不灵,浏览器右上方插件球变成黄色状态,怎么办?...情况1:经测试发现,外部字体图标的css引入会引起服务器地址的错误,浏览器修改样式,发现样式改变在bolb:http。...解决方法:先把外链css注释掉,或者换成本地文件 情况2:插件默认寻找的是index.html,如果调用页面名字不是这个的话,会出现文件目录 解决方法:将当前需要修改的页面改成index.html

1K20

何在Node.js编写和运行您的第一个程序

此外,由于支持异步执行,Node.js擅长I / O密集型任务,这使得它非常适合Web。 实时应用程序(视频流或连续发送和接收数据的应用程序)在Node.js编写可以更高效地运行。...关于流的一个好处是它们很容易被重定向,例如,你可以将程序的输出重定向到一个文件。 按CTRL+X保存并退出nano ,当提示保存文件,按Y 现在您的程序已准备好运行。...通过键入CTRL+X保存并退出nano ,当提示保存文件,按Y 现在,当您运行此程序时,您提供了如下命令行参数: node arguments.js hello world 输出如下所示: Output...像以前一样保存并退出,并使用node命令运行environment.js文件。...如果参数未定义,则可以返回错误,并且只有在所有参数都是有效的环境变量,用户才会获得输出。

8.4K30

【Hybrid开发高级系列】ReactNative(一) —— 环境构建专题

watchman         安装截图如下: 1.2.4 安装flow      第四部分:安装flow,         flow是一个 JavaScript的静态类型检查器,建议安装它,以方便找出代码可能存在的类型错误...其中index.android.js和index.ios.js文件为Android和IOS的空壳应用文件。...另外还有一个node_modules文件夹,该为Node.js存放和管理npm包得,也包含React Native框架文件。         ...点击ios/AwesomeProkect.xcodeproj进行运行Xocde;     ③. 使用编辑器进行打开index.ios.js进行相关修改,然后运行应用即可。...同样可以使用编辑器进行打开和修改index.android.js文件,接着通过菜单按钮选择ReloadJS来进行刷新修改;      运行截图如下:         这些步骤,命令执行完之后,那么我们第一个应用也完美运行

20710

Arch Linux (Manjaro) 配置与常用软件安装指南

关于编辑 若无特别声明,文章“编辑文件”指的是使用文本编辑器编辑某个文件。命令行,可以使用nano:sudo nano 文件。或者可以执行kate 文件以使用kate编辑器打开文件。...不推荐完全关闭KWallet,因为大多程序(:IntelliJ IDEA、Chrome、KMail)都会将密码保存在KWallet,若完全关闭KWallet可能会造成一些安全问题。...SSHD 配置ssh密钥密码临时保存 解决方案来自于:https://stackoverflow.com/a/38980986 在使用ssh连接服务器或Github提交,会频繁的要求输入密钥,非常麻烦...编辑文件/opt/netease/netease-cloud-music/netease-cloud-music.bash为 #!...Atom 安装 安装atom。 注意atom包对atom有一定修改,如果需要提供信息给上游开发者,建议安装atom-editor-bin,但是会有一定小问题(代理设置无效)。

8.5K20

你可能不太会用的 10 个 Git 命令

有时候你只想删除本地目录的未追踪文件。例如,也许你运行的代码在版本库创建了许多你不需要的不同类型的文件。你可以一键清除它们! Git clean –n——删除本地工作目录的未追踪文件。...–n 表示试运行,在试运行什么都不会删除。 -f 表示实际删除文件。 -d 表示删除未追踪的目录。 默认情况下不会删除 .gitignore 的未追踪文件,但这种行为是可以更改的。 ?...如果暂存区什么都没有,你可以用该命令编辑最新的提交信息。只有在提交尚未整合到远程主分支才使用该命令! Git push my remote –tags——将所有本地标记发送到远程版本库。...以下四步用于在已保存文件逃离 Vim: 1. 按 i 进入插入模式 2. 在第一行输入你的提交信息 3. 按下退出键——Esc 4. 输入 :x。别忘了冒号(colon)。...如果你没有 .bash_profile,你可以用以下命令在 macOS 上创建一个: touch ~/.bash_profile 打开该文件: open ~/.bash_profile 更多关于 .

94030

​你可能不太会用的10个Git命令

有时候你只想删除本地目录的未追踪文件。例如,也许你运行的代码在版本库创建了许多你不需要的不同类型的文件。你可以一键清除它们! Git clean –n——删除本地工作目录的未追踪文件。...–n 表示试运行,在试运行什么都不会删除。 -f 表示实际删除文件。 -d 表示删除未追踪的目录。 默认情况下不会删除 .gitignore 的未追踪文件,但这种行为是可以更改的。 ?...以下四步用于在已保存文件逃离 Vim: 1. 按 i 进入插入模式 2. 在第一行输入你的提交信息 3. 按下退出键——Esc 4. 输入 :x。别忘了冒号(colon)。...以下是更改我使用的编辑器 Atom 的默认值的命令: git config --global core.editor "atom --wait" 假设你已经安装了 Atom,你现在就可以在 Atom 解决...如果你没有 .bash_profile,你可以用以下命令在 macOS 上创建一个: touch ~/.bash_profile 打开该文件: open ~/.bash_profile 更多关于 .bash_profile

91010

如何完美解决 “NODE HOME is set to an invalid directory, check usrlocalbin“

引言 作为一名开发者,我们经常需要设置环境变量来确保各种工具和库的正常运行。...问题描述 当你尝试运行Node.js,可能会遇到如下错误提示: NODE HOME is set to an invalid directory, check /usr/local/bin Please...Node.js未正确安装:可能Node.js未安装在预期的目录。 符号链接(symlink)问题:Node.js的符号链接设置不正确,导致无法找到正确的执行文件。 3....Q2: which node命令找不到Node.js? A2: 可能Node.js未安装或安装路径不正确,尝试重新安装Node.js。 Q3: 如何在Windows系统设置NODE_HOME?...参考资料 Node.js 官方文档 环境变量设置指南 Bash vs Zsh 对比 总结 解决Node.js的环境变量问题并不复杂,只需要按步骤进行配置和验证即可。

10400

atom教你酷炫掉咋天

上下插件,https://github.com/JoelBesada/activate-power-mode的源代码 然后cp到你~/下的.atom/packages image.png 然后再activate...那个文件夹中去apm install安装之 出现none或者勾号则算是成功了....这个过程出现软件源错误之类的问题,顺便更新了ubuntu的软件源为阿里云....install 出现打勾算是成功,可以再atom尝试,怎么用就看README文件 image.png 效果如下:正在考虑怎么把颜色也变成暗色调..忒亮了点. image.png 然后想起这个atom...本质上是把浏览器放在本地,所以插件也基本可以用js,css写.so ~/.atom/packages/script-runner/styles$ 修改这的样式文件把背景颜色改了-不要吐槽我的视觉.. image.png

1.2K40

如何优雅地使用Sublime Text3

这篇文章介绍如何在 Windows 配置 SublimeLinter 进行 JS & CSS 校验。 比如写例如像lua这样的弱语言脚本代码,有这个可以规避掉很多不该有的低级错误吧?...:ctrl+s)进行弹出保存框,填写文件名进行保存。...YUI Compressor:压缩JS和CSS文件,按F7键后,若压缩当前文件(demo.js),则压缩后的文件(demo.min.js保存在该文件的同级目录,需要安装java的JDK。...首先确保你的电脑已经安装好nodejs, 并已将其添加到环境变量 (一般安装自动添加或者询问是否添加) 添加build system 在sublime text依次打开Tools -> Build.... (2)Nodejs安装目录需要加入path环境变量,否则Ctrl+B运行出现:[WinError 2] 系统找不到指定的文件

6.6K60

Atom的一些操作

安装完后敲代码会有震动并出现特效图案。可以设置个性化效果。 Sync Settings    搭配github,同步你的atom插件信息,配置信息,让你轻松实现一台电脑配置,多台电脑共享。...Atom Beautify    代码格式化工具,可以设置在保存自动格式化,别提有多方便了。支持html,css,javascript,java,go等等,反正常见的语言基本都支持了。...Autocomplete Paths    自动补全文件路径,这个功能肯定使用嘛,完全避免了路径输入错误带来的bug。...当你第一次看到它, 还以为在用Sublime呢  命令面板是Atom中最常用的功能之一, 当你在编辑器中使用快捷键Ctrl+Shift+P, 就会看到它  在控制面板可以输入Atom中和插件定义的所有命令...  如果要切换目录树栏的显示与隐藏可以使用快捷键Ctrl+\或输入命令Tree View:Toggle  目录树右键菜单还能实现文件的复制粘贴等功能 查找文件 当打开一个或多个目录,你可以:  *

69830

React Native入门(二)Atom+Nuclide安装、配置与调试

brew install watchman flow 是一个开源的JavaScript静态类型检查器,用来发现 JS 程序的类型错误。...这时我们在终端进入React Native工程目录,执行flow语句来查看flow是否正常运行,如果发现系统的flow版本与工程配置的flow版本不一致,则打开工程的 .flowconfig文件,查看...接着在js文件的最上方加入/*@flow*/或者//@flow,这样flow就可以开始检查了。我们随便加入些错误语句来进行测试,如下图所示。 ?...需要注意的是,网上的文章都是在index.ios.js做的测试,这是没问题的,如果在index.android.js做测试则会发现flow不好用,这是因为在 .flowconfig文件有如下语句: [...ignore]; We fork some components by platform .*/*[.]android.js 所有的以.android结尾的js文件的flow检查都会失效,如果去掉该语句则会报

2K50

【TypeScript】入门基础

创建TypeScript文件使用任何文本编辑器(比如VSCode、Sublime Text、Atom等),创建一个新的文件并将其保存为.ts扩展名,这是TypeScript文件的约定。3....它在编译检查类型错误,帮助你发现并解决潜在的错误,从而提高代码质量和可维护性。6....编译TypeScript代码保存TypeScript文件后,我们需要将其编译为JavaScript,以便在浏览器或Node.js运行。...在命令行,导航到TypeScript文件所在的目录,然后运行以下命令:tsc filename.ts这将生成一个名为filename.js的JavaScript文件。7....高级类型TypeScript提供了许多高级类型特性,联合类型、交叉类型、泛型等。这些功能可以更好地定义和处理复杂的数据结构和函数签名。8.

25730

如何打开md类型的文件?假如使用Typora打开,如何免费激活Typora?

Markdown文件可以用任何文本编辑器(记事本、Sublime Text、Visual Studio Code等)来编辑,并且可以通过各种工具转换为其他格式,HTML、PDF、Word等。...在Mac系统,可以使用预装的TextEdit或其他第三方文本编辑器,Sublime Text、Atom等。 在Linux系统,可以使用nano、vi、vim等文本编辑器。...="true"==e.hasActivated, 使用记事本的查找,查找上面的代码 替换成 e.hasActivated="true"=="true", 如果保存失败的话,可以先保存到桌面,再去替换原来的文件...关闭软件每次启动的已激活弹窗 虽然这时候已经激活了,但是每次打开都会出现弹窗,我们接下来要做的是关闭这个弹窗 首先找到下面的文件 resources\page-dist\license.html...如果弹窗提示错误,就点击一下Learn Data Recovery位置,再关闭浏览器就行了。

23621

Vue,开启前端之路

安装完成后,打开命令行工具输入命令node -v,如下图,如果出现对应版本号,就说明安装成功了。 ?...vue.js 也提供配套工具来开发单文件组件。 命令行:npm install vue,因为我已经安装,就不重复执行。 ?...只需几分钟即可创建并启动一个带热重载、保存静态检查以及可用于生产环境的构建配置的项目: npm install --global vue-cli 前端框架: Vue 前端框架简介 坦率的讲,我没有接触过系统的前端学习...很多人认为 React 是 MVC 的 V(视图)。Vue.js 是用于构建交互式的 Web 界面的库。它提供了 MVVM 数据绑定和一个可组合的组件系统,具有简单、灵活的 API。...1550562159117.jpg 2、运行初始化命令的时候回让用户输入几个基本的选项,项目名称,描述,作者等信息,如果不想填直接回车默认就好。 当然,在配置文件也是可以修改。

70130
领券